Output caf6c94c716edcfe17cff345b6d75d50ab7bd528886f166cdfa50e1794507afe:22

value
20161863746
script pubkey
OP_0 OP_PUSHBYTES_32 3f35293e0b3e4417dd66b2773c0f684e2d8804f946806eabd4961ef8e4e48d46
address
bc1q8u6jj0st8ezp0htxkfmncrmgfckcsp8eg6qxa275jc003e8y34rq9v4st6
transaction
caf6c94c716edcfe17cff345b6d75d50ab7bd528886f166cdfa50e1794507afe